I'm a male with relatively small ear canals. I normally use the small ear tips on audio earbuds, and I'm also a musician that uses in-ear monitors (also with the small size ear tips). So I'm pretty familiar with using these types of in-ear devices, and yes, I do set them pretty deep into my ear canals. These ear plugs are nice, and easy to insert, but they are too small even for me. They don't seal very well and as a result, I get bleed-through from the room noise. If you have extra small ear canals, you will probably like these ear plugs. But I have to give them a 3/5 because they should fit a normal ear canal. Hope this helps.

Summary:Our employees like the ear plugs with the corded ear plugs with the cloth style cord instead of the rubbery style. We were having issues with our supplier substituting the rubber style in place of the cloth style when they were running low. We would receive complaints when this happened and would return the incorrect ones. After looking more into this, we found that we were paying between $130 to $150 per 100 ear plugs, with our employees throwing them away every day. That is when we decided to test run these. Below are the pros and cons we discovered after trialing these in our facility.Pros/Cons:Pros:- Comfort: Our employees really like how comfortable these are. The silicone plugs feel nice, are easy to insert, and are an all-around good replacement for the previous plugs. The cord has a nice feel, especially when they start to sweat.- Price: At roughly $22 per 100, these are a huge cost savings to our facility.- Removeable plugs from cord: Some of our employees prefer to not have a corded ear plug. These are nice since the plugs can be easily removed from the cord, and they can even be put back on if you wish to put them back on- Quick delivery: I have placed muliple orders for these and received them the next day. If we continue to purchase these, we will go with the Subscribe and save option.- Bags: Each earplug is individually bagged. The bags are easy to open.Cons:- Cord length: These are about an inch or more shorter than our previous brand. Some employees have noticed this and commented that they really like them, but they wish the cord was longer.- Removable cord: I have this as both a pro and con. In some cases, we've had the cord come off easily and in a few instances, the cord did not have the plastic coating to help get it back into the ear plug.Final Summary:We have found very little to complain about with these earplugs. These have met out needs and have been fully accepted by our employees. If the dB level meets your own standards, these are a great substitute or replacement for more expensive brands. I would highly recommend them to anyone.
